What color is 499B32?

The RGB color code for color number #499B32 is RGB(73, 155, 50). In the RGB color model, #499B32 has a red value of 73, a green value of 155, and a blue value of 50. The CMYK color model (also known as process color, used in color printing) comprises 52.9% cyan, 0.0% magenta, 67.7% yellow, and 39.2% key (black). The HSL color scale has a hue of 106.9° (degrees), 51.2 % saturation, and 40.2 % lightness. In the HSB/HSV color space, #499B32 has a hue of 106.9° (degrees), 67.7 % saturation and 60.8 % brightness/value.

What is the LRV of #499B32? (For interior and product design)

499B32 has an LRV of nearly 25. By LRV value, it is a medium color.

Light Reflectance Value (LRV) is a measure of how much visible light is reflected off a surface. It is a number on a scale of 0 to 100, with 0 being pure black and 100 being pure white. The higher the LRV, the more light the color reflects and the lighter it will appear.

What is Delta E (ΔE)?

Delta E is the standard measure of how different two colors look to the human eye, rather than how far apart their hex codes happen to be. It runs from 0, an exact match, to 100, the largest possible difference — so the lower the Delta E, the closer the match. The match percentage shown on each color below is simply 100% minus its ΔE.

ΔE 0
Identical – an exact match
ΔE under 1
Not perceptible; the eye cannot separate them
ΔE 1 – 2
Perceptible only on close, side-by-side inspection
ΔE 2 – 10
Perceptible at a glance
ΔE over 10
Reads as a different color altogether

Complementary / Opposite Color

Complementary colors are pairs of colors which, when combined or mixed, cancel each other out (lose hue) by producing a grayscale color like white or black. When placed next to each other, they create the strongest contrast for those two colors. Complementary colors also called opposite colors. Complementary color schemes are created using two opposite colors on the color wheel. The examples are red–cyan, green–magenta, and blue–yellow.
